Output 836402f89876f312f8e610436fb2fde8a7963a60931f3859f10e14bf1795a623:4

value
23429691
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0caab6ffcc494e9818036ca3f7293cad955ec141b640c20eb48271d5ecbec7e1
address
tb1ppj4tdl7vf98fsxqrdj3lw2fu4k24as2pkeqvyr45sfcatm97clssmvgpzz
transaction
836402f89876f312f8e610436fb2fde8a7963a60931f3859f10e14bf1795a623
confirmations
22774
spent
true